Antam's Core Business Model: Diversified Mining with State Backing
Antam's business model revolves around mining and processing nickel ore, gold, silver, and bauxite, with downstream refining into high-value products like ferronickel and gold bullion. As a majority state-owned enterprise, it benefits from government concessions in resource-rich regions like Sulawesi and Papua, ensuring long-term access to deposits. You see stability in this setup, as Indonesia's policies favor domestic processing, locking in value-added revenue rather than raw exports.
The company generates income through sales to domestic smelters, international traders, and its own refining units, creating multiple revenue streams less vulnerable to single-commodity swings. Refining operations, such as the ferronickel plant in Pomalaa, add margins by converting ore into battery-grade intermediates. This integration reduces logistics costs and aligns with Indonesia's ban on raw nickel exports, positioning Antam ahead of pure upstream peers.
For investors, the model's strength lies in its hybrid structure: state support provides policy tailwinds, while commercial operations drive efficiency. Recent expansions in nickel processing capacity aim to meet EV battery demand, potentially boosting volumes. However, reliance on government directives introduces execution dependencies you need to monitor.

Visit official websiteKey Products, Markets, and Industry Drivers
Antam's flagship products include nickel in forms like saprolite ore, limonite, and ferronickel, alongside gold and silver from underground mines like Pongkor and Cibaliung. Bauxite mining supports aluminum production, while precious metals refining produces bars for the jewelry and investment markets. These span domestic sales in Indonesia and exports to China, Japan, and South Korea, where battery makers dominate demand.
Industry drivers center on the electric vehicle boom, with nickel pivotal for high-density cathodes in EVs and energy storage. Global supply constraints from Indonesia's ore export restrictions amplify prices, benefiting compliant producers like Antam. Gold remains a safe-haven asset amid geopolitical tensions, providing portfolio ballast during volatility.
Bauxite demand ties to aluminum's role in lightweighting vehicles and renewables, though alumina refining lags behind nickel focus. For you, these drivers mean Antam rides megatrends in green energy without the capital intensity of full battery production.

Competitive Position and Strategic Initiatives
Antam competes with private miners like Vale Indonesia and Tsingshan in nickel, but its state ownership grants preferential access to new concessions and infrastructure. Strategic initiatives include joint ventures for high-pressure acid leach (HPAL) plants to produce battery precursors, partnering with Chinese and Korean firms for technology transfer. This downstream push differentiates it from exporters, capturing higher margins in the nickel sulfate chain.
In gold, Antam holds a strong domestic position through Logam Mulia refining, the official mint for Indonesian bullion. Bauxite operations expand via new mines in West Kalimantan, targeting alumina exports. The company's ESG efforts, like reforestation and community programs, align with global standards, aiding access to Western capital markets.
Challenges include competition from low-cost Australian nickel and recycling advances reducing virgin demand. Antam's scale in Indonesia's largest nickel belt provides a moat, but capex for processing tests balance sheet resilience. You benefit if management executes on capacity doublings outlined in multi-year plans.

Risks and Open Questions
Key risks include commodity price volatility, with nickel prone to oversupply from new Indonesian smelters flooding China. Environmental regulations tighten on tailings and deforestation, potentially raising costs. Geopolitical shifts, like U.S. restrictions on Chinese battery chains, could redirect demand but squeeze margins if logistics rise.
Open questions surround HPAL technology adoption, where delays have plagued peers. Debt levels for expansions warrant scrutiny, especially if gold weakens. Currency fluctuations in the rupiah impact USD returns for international holders. You should track quarterly production guidance for signs of operational hiccups.
Regulatory changes in export quotas pose upside or downside, depending on policy direction. Labor issues in remote mines add uncertainty. Overall, risks cluster around execution in a capital-intensive sector, balanced by state support.
